The Role

At UGG, we believe that self-expression should be comfortable for all—and we're on a mission to bring that to life across North America, one of our most dynamic and influential markets. The Retail Events & Experiences Specialist plays a critical role in supporting the planning and execution of UGG North America's retail and experiential marketing programs. This position helps bring the brand to life through consumer, VIP, wholesale, and retail activations that build community, drive engagement, and create memorable brand experiences. Working closely with Marketing, Retail, and Wholesale teams, you’ll manage day-to-day event planning, production coordination, and execution across key seasonal initiatives, product launches, collaborations, and cultural moments.

Your Impact

• Support the planning and execution of retail, consumer, VIP, and wholesale activations, ensuring seamless delivery across all phases of an event
• Coordinate event materials, product allocation, visual merchandising, hospitality, and experiential touchpoints to ensure brand consistency
• Assist with new store openings, wholesale partner events, seasonal campaigns, and community activations across North America
• Coordinate with agencies, production partners, venues, and vendors to support logistics, timelines, budgets, and execution
• Manage day-to-day communication with external partners, ensuring deliverables, timelines, and project milestones are met
• Partner with internal stakeholders to ensure alignment across communications, creative, retail, PR, social, and paid channels
• Support the day-to-day operations of the North America Brand Marketing team, including regional integrated marketing planning, product orders, budget tracking, meeting coordination, and other marketing administration as needed
• Develop post-event recaps, track performance metrics, and document key learnings and recommendations
• Monitor industry trends, cultural moments, and competitor activity to inspire future experiences and activations
• Ability to travel up to 25% for necessary key market activations and internal meetings
